Is WSDL mandatory for SOAP?


Utilizzo di SOAP e WSDL

SoAP può essere utilizzato senza WSDL, ma questi tipi di services non possono essere trovati utilizzando le meccaniche di discovery fornite da WSDL. Any kind of XML exchange between two nodes can be described with WSDL. WSDL version 2.0 can be used to describe REST services.

Sicurezza e Prestazioni

REST o SOAP sono più sicuri? REST è più veloce e facilita le cose, ma SOAP è più sicuro. During API call request, both SOAP and REST can use Secured Socket Layer (SSL) to protect data. Nonostante ciò, SOAP fa un passo avanti e supporta la sicurezza dei Web Services.

Confronto tra XML e JSON

JSON è più veloce perché è progettato per l’interchange di dati. La codificazione terse di JSON richiede meno byte per il trasferimento. JSON parsers sono meno complicati, il che significa che richiedono meno tempo di elaborazione e risorse di memoria. Because XML is designed for a lot more than just data interchange, it takes longer.

Limiti di JSON

Le limitazioni del parser JSON includono la dimensione massima del documento di 4,194,304 byte (4 MB) e una profondità di nesting massima di 64 livelli e 512 livelli. La lunghezza massima della stringa di etichetta è di 256 byte, 33,554,432 byte (32 MB) e la lunghezza massima della stringa di valore è di 8,192 byte.

Lascia un commento